Bearded man robs bank, gifts money, then yells 'Merry Christmas' | |
(about 1 hour later) | |
A white-bearded man robbed a bank two days before Christmas then threw the money in the air and enthusiastically wished passers-by a merry Christmas, witnesses have said. | A white-bearded man robbed a bank two days before Christmas then threw the money in the air and enthusiastically wished passers-by a merry Christmas, witnesses have said. |
Police said "an older white male" robbed the Academy Bank in Colorado Springs on Monday lunchtime. | Police said "an older white male" robbed the Academy Bank in Colorado Springs on Monday lunchtime. |
"He robbed the bank, came out, threw the money all over the place," witness Dion Pascale told Colorado's 11 News. | "He robbed the bank, came out, threw the money all over the place," witness Dion Pascale told Colorado's 11 News. |
"He started throwing money out of the bag and then said, 'Merry Christmas!'" | "He started throwing money out of the bag and then said, 'Merry Christmas!'" |
Witnesses said the hirsute suspect then wandered over to a nearby Starbucks coffee shop, sat down in front of it, and waited to be arrested. | Witnesses said the hirsute suspect then wandered over to a nearby Starbucks coffee shop, sat down in front of it, and waited to be arrested. |
In a particularly festive gesture, the passers-by are reported to have scooped up all the money from the street and taken it back inside the bank. | In a particularly festive gesture, the passers-by are reported to have scooped up all the money from the street and taken it back inside the bank. |
Colorado Springs police named the suspect as David Wayne Oliver, 65. He is not believed to have had any little helpers. | Colorado Springs police named the suspect as David Wayne Oliver, 65. He is not believed to have had any little helpers. |
